We’ve lost three alternators while cruising. Replacements are always standard grade vehicle equipment available in Caribbean islands. None stand up to charging large banks even with de-rating the external charge controller.

Alternator 24 volt boat. 660 AH AGMs. 115 HP Westerbeke. 1984 Camper & Nicholson 58
